Re: mini facelift
« Reply #8 on: 18 October 2006, 20:28:23 »

no doubt others might know other pointers, but to my knowledge - assuming the car is original - a mini-facelift will have side airbags (on the front seats) and solid headrests, pre-facelift (aka original) do not. In addition, the MV6 and Elite mini-facelift and later had Xenon HID headlights instead of halogen. Oh and the 3.0 on mini-facelift and later has the longer "droop snout" plenum chamber.
